Transaction 548bfd81148698539435f265dbd6b36b4474d5018f53ba0294307163745502ec
1 Input
1 Output
-
548bfd81148698539435f265dbd6b36b4474d5018f53ba0294307163745502ec:0
- value
- 631507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ec76b547273384b2db47e43e7a5290e0c57345b OP_EQUAL
- address
- 3EhxmgCGp1q6tGC7373oAcMRdsxqxg847F